Generac Natural Gas Commercial Standby Generators (150kW-1000kW) for Industrial & Commercial Applications

Natural gas is becoming the preferred solution in many applications as it provides much longer runtimes, the permitting is more manageable, and units with natural gas have 90% fewer emissions compared to diesel generators. In addition, there is virtually no maintenance associated with natural gas generators, while diesel fuel requires conditioning annually. While diesel has been the traditional fuel choice, many companies interested in standby power generation are considering their carbon footprints and taking steps to become more eco-friendly. WPI offers generators that run on natural gas, which has significantly reduced emissions compared to diesel.

Diesel engines also emit more nitrogen oxide and particulate matter than similar spark-ignited units, which has led to increased scrutiny from the Environmental Protection Agency (EPA). Intense emission level regulations and aggressive tier changes from the EPA could eventually tax diesel engines more due to their higher carbon dioxide emissions.

In addition, the high level of emissions produced by diesel gensets may increase the difficulty in procuring an air-quality permit. Obtaining an air-quality permit for natural gas units is easier because they have fewer harmful emissions. For companies emphasizing the core value of “being green,” natural gas is the best fuel choice in most situations.

Natural gas is one of the cleanest fossil fuels to use. Emissions of sulfur, nitrogen, and carbon dioxide (greenhouse gas) are considerably lower when compared to diesel fuel. Another advantage is that more AHJs(?) recognize natural gas generators as sole off-site fuel choices because these generators rely on a strong underground pipeline network rarely impacted by weather.

Diesel is a proven and reliable solution, the standard in the industry, with a higher power density and faster start-up than natural gas. However, natural gas generators can meet the <:10 minimum startup time required for emergency power supply systems. Once started, the reliability and performance of diesel, natural gas, and bi-fuel generators are equivalent. These units can also be paralleled together for redundancy and to configure larger kW nodes. This can be accomplished with Generac’s onboard self-paralleling control platform.
